Taylor must send a bad-news message to a client and indicate to her that he will be unable to meet a delivery deadline. What should Taylor do first

Answer: d) Analyze the bad news to see how it will affect his reader.

Explanation:

The first thing that Taylor should do is to analyze the bad news so that he can predict the likely effect on the client.

Once he predicts this, he can be able to deliver the bad news in such a way that the client would not be too annoyed by it. It would also allow him to offer alternatives that might be applicable and doable to the client.
